Overview

We seek to appoint a Teacher of English, who will ensure continued success for our students, working as part of a team to ensure the highest standards of academic progress of all students. The role involves teaching KS3 and KS4 classes as part of a talented, motivated and supportive team. An Early Career Framework induction is available for ECTs taking their first steps into teaching.

Responsibilities
  • Teach KS3 and KS4 English classes, planning and delivering high-quality lessons to ensure outstanding progress.
  • Work as part of the English department to maintain and improve standards of attainment and progress for all students.
  • Monitor and support student progress, assessment, and feedback in line with school and department policies.
  • Collaborate with colleagues to develop engaging and inclusive learning experiences for all pupils.
Qualifications
  • Outstanding, committed teacher of English with a passion for student achievement.
  • Applications welcome from teachers at any stage of their career; an induction will be provided for ECTs based on the Early Career Framework.
About Stoke High School Ormiston Academy

Stoke High School Ormiston Academy is a popular, inclusive secondary school with a strong community feel. We are a mixed, fully comprehensive school serving the local area. We are committed to providing a first-class education to our students and ensuring that all students are challenged, stimulated and equipped for the complex demands of the future.

Our core values of respect, inspire, achieve are key to our success in developing an ever-improving school. We value staff and students and have created a positive, forward thinking environment in which everyone can thrive.
